How much do remote business data analyst j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 6, 2026, the average hourly pay for remote business data analyst in Springfield, MA is $45.29,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$34.95 and $53.17 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ote business data analyst?

To excel as a Remote Business Data Analyst, you need strong analytical abilities, a solid understanding of business operations, and typically a degree in data analysis, business, or a related field. Familiarity with data visualization tools (such as Tableau or Power BI), SQL, and advanced proficiency in Excel are commonly required, and certifications like CBDA or CAP can be advantageous. Excellent communication, problem-solving, and self-motivation are vital soft skills, especially when working remotely across teams and time zones. These combined abilities ensure you can effectively interpret complex datasets, communicate insights, and contribute actionable recommendations that drive business decisions.

What are the typical challenges faced by remote business data analysts, and how can they be overcome?

Remote Business Data Analysts often face challenges such as communicating complex data-driven insights to non-technical stakeholders and collaborating across different time zones. To address these issues, it's important to use clear data visualization techniques, maintain proactive communication through collaboration platforms, and set regular check-ins with your team. Building strong self-discipline and time management skills is also essential for staying productive while working independently. Many organizations support remote analysts with access to robust collaboration tools and encourage a strong feedback culture, which can help overcome these common hurdles.

What is a remote business data analyst?

A Remote Business Data Analyst is responsible for collecting, analyzing, and interpreting business data to help organizations make informed decisions, all while working from a remote location. They use various tools and techniques to identify trends, improve processes, and support strategic planning. Common tasks include data visualization, reporting, and collaboration with stakeholders to optimize business performance. This role typically requires strong analytical skills, proficiency in data tools like SQL, Excel, or BI software, and the ability to communicate insights effectively.

Manager, Business Data & Analytics
Application Deadline: 12 August 2026
Department: Change & Transformation
Employment Type: Permanent - Full Time
Location: Windsor
Reporting To: Samuel Sa
Compensation: $100,000 - $125,000 / year
Description
At Lincoln Waste Solutions, powered by Reconomy, our vision is a waste-free world where resources are conserved, and economic growth is achieved through sustainable, circular practices. We provide a full-service management approach for all types of waste and recycling, offering services such as recycling, waste consulting, hauler management, and back-office support.
With a proven track record, we work with hundreds of clients across the globe, including regional and national companies across various industries. Leveraging strong partnerships with over 6,000 haulers, we help our clients achieve greater waste efficiency, increased recycling, improved sustainability data, and cost savings, all while moving toward a more sustainable, waste-free future.
About the role
  • Extract and consolidate data from multiple systems using SQL and other data access tools.
  • Design and implement standardized data models across key business processes and financial metrics.
  • Develop and maintain dashboards and reporting (primarily in Power BI) supporting both operational and financial performance.
  • Translate business and FP&A needs into actionable analytics and visualizations.
  • Support process improvement and integration initiatives with data analysis.
  • Identify trends, anomalies, and root causes of operational and financial performance issues.
  • Establish processes to ensure data accuracy, completeness, and consistency.
  • Monitor and improve data quality across systems and reporting outputs.

What we need from you
  • Bachelor's degree in Data Analytics, Business, Finance, Engineering, or a related field.
  • 3-6 years of experience in data analytics, business intelligence or financial / operational analytics roles.
  • Experience working with multiple disparate data sources (e.g., legacy systems, acquisitions, spreadsheets).
  • Strong experience with SQL and backend data extraction.
  • Experience building dashboards and reports (e.g., Power BI, Tableau). Experience supporting operational and financial reporting.
  • Exposure to ERP / CRM systems (e.g., Salesforce, Dynamics) preferred.
  • Power BI or equivalent BI tool certification preferred
